技能 receiving-code-review
📦

receiving-code-review

安全

以技術驗證處理程式碼審查回饋

也可從以下取得: Cygnusfear,DYAI2025,Cycleaddict,davila7,CodingCossack,obra

程式碼審查需要技術評估,而非情緒化表現。此技能提供結構化的驗證模式,在實作前驗證審查回饋,確保技術正確性勝過社交舒適度。

支援: Claude Codex Code(CC)
🥉 74 青銅
1

下載技能 ZIP

2

在 Claude 中上傳

前往 設定 → 功能 → 技能 → 上傳技能

3

開啟並開始使用

測試它

正在使用「receiving-code-review」。 審查者:移除舊版程式碼

預期結果:

檢查相容性需求... 建置目標為 10.15+,此 API 需要 13+。目前的實作有錯誤的 bundle ID。選項:修正 bundle ID 或放棄 13 之前的支援。您偏好哪個?

正在使用「receiving-code-review」。 審查者:實作指標追蹤,包含資料庫、日期篩選器、CSV 匯出

預期結果:

搜尋程式碼庫 - 沒有程式碼呼叫此端點。建議根據 YAGNI 移除。是否有我應該知道的預期使用案例?

正在使用「receiving-code-review」。 合作夥伴:修正項目 1-6

預期結果:

我理解項目 1、2、3 和 6。在繼續實作之前,我需要釐清項目 4 和 5。

安全審計

安全
v1 • 2/24/2026

All static analysis findings are false positives. The skill file (SKILL.md) is a markdown documentation file containing instructional text, not executable code. Backticks detected are markdown code block delimiters, not shell command execution. No actual cryptographic operations, network calls, or command injection vectors exist in this skill.

1
已掃描檔案
214
分析行數
0
發現項
1
審計總數
未發現安全問題
審計者: claude

品質評分

38
架構
100
可維護性
87
內容
50
社群
100
安全
91
規範符合性

你能建構什麼

多項目審查回應

當收到 6+ 個回饋項目時,先澄清不明確的項目,然後依優先順序實作(阻礙性問題優先),逐一測試每個變更以及早捕捉回歸問題

外部審查者質疑

當外部審查者在未充分了解脈絡的情況下建議變更時,驗證程式碼庫的技術正確性、檢查是否有破壞性變更,並在建議錯誤時以證據反駁

YAGNI 功能把關

當審查者建議「完整地」實作功能(包含資料庫、篩選器和匯出)時,先 grep 搜尋程式碼庫確認實際使用情況,再決定是否新增不必要的複雜性

試試這些提示

澄清不明確的回饋
我收到程式碼審查回饋,包含項目 1-6。我理解項目 1、2、3 和 6,但項目 4 和 5 不明確。在實作任何內容之前,我需要釐清項目 4 和 5 的確切期望。
驗證外部審查者建議
審查者建議將 X 改為 Y。讓我驗證:這在技術上對此程式碼庫是否正確?會破壞現有功能嗎?目前實作的原因是什麼?我會在繼續之前檢查程式碼和測試。
以技術理由反駁
我理解您建議做 X,但這會因為 Z 而破壞 Y。目前的實作處理了邊界情況 A 和 B。如果我們變更這個,我們也需要更新 C 和 D。我應該繼續執行完整範圍還是保持目前方法?
YAGNI 檢查功能請求
您建議實作 X,包含完整的資料庫支援、日期篩選器和 CSV 匯出。我搜尋了程式碼庫,發現沒有呼叫此端點的程式碼。我應該根據 YAGNI 完全移除它,還是有我遺漏的使用案例?

最佳實務

  • 在實作任何回饋之前,始終先澄清所有不明確的項目
  • 針對實際程式碼庫行為驗證建議,而不僅是表面邏輯
  • 以具體的技術理由反駁,而非防衛性或情緒化反應

避免

  • 在驗證之前說「您完全正確!」或「說得好!」
  • 未檢查程式碼庫實際情況就立即實作回饋
  • 批次實作多個項目而未個別測試每個變更

常見問題

當審查回饋不明確時我該怎麼辦?
立即停止並在實作任何內容之前詢問不明確項目的澄清。項目可能相關聯,部分理解會導致錯誤的實作。
我如何反駁審查者的建議?
使用具有具體證據的技術推理。引用運作中的測試、程式碼行為或相容性需求。提出具體問題而非防衛性陳述。
如果審查者是對的而我反駁了怎麼辦?
如實陳述更正:「您是對的 - 我檢查了 X,它確實執行 Y。正在實作中。」避免冗長的道歉或過度解釋為何反駁。
我應該感謝審查者的回饋嗎?
不需要。行動勝於言語。只需修正問題並展示變更內容。如果您發現自己寫「感謝」,刪除它並改為陳述修正內容。
我如何處理「完整地」實作功能的建議?
首先 grep 搜尋程式碼庫以確認實際使用情況。如果沒有程式碼呼叫此端點或功能,根據 YAGNI 建議移除。僅在有確認使用時才完整實作。
我應該以什麼順序實作多項目回饋?
在釐清所有項目後,依此順序實作:阻礙性問題優先(破壞性問題、安全性),然後是簡單修正(拼寫錯誤、匯入),最後是複雜修正(重構、邏輯)。個別測試每個修正。

開發者詳情

檔案結構

📄 SKILL.md